Abstract
  • We evidence the nanoscale nature of photodetection in superconducting nanowire single-photon detectors by a spatially-resolved efficiency measurement. A novel nanoscale detector, with 100x100 nm(2) active area, is also demonstrated using an artificial constriction. (C) 2008 Optical Society of America (literal)
